Os ursos-polares são os mais carnívoros de todas as espécies de ursos. Eles metabolizam a gordura de maneira mais eficiente do que a proteína, e sua dieta rica em energia lhes permite ter um tamanho corporal maior do que outros ursos. Os ursos-polares se alimentam principalmente de focas-aneladas, mas também comem focas-barbudas, focas-de-gorro, focas-harpas e focas-comuns, quando disponíveis. Espécies de presas maiores, como morsas, narvais e belugas, são ocasionalmente caçadas. Às vezes também se alimentam de carcaças de mamíferos marinhos. Eles também comem aves, peixes, vegetação e algas marinhas, embora a contribuição calórica desses alimentos provavelmente seja pequena para sua subsistência geral. In a forested area of rural Chhattisgarh, India, a young man in a white tank top steps out onto a rain-slicked road to approach a seated sloth bear at close range, extending a bottle of cold drink that the animal drinks directly from without resistance. This encounter highlights the ongoing human-wildlife overlaps in central India's tribal regions, where habitat fragmentation from agriculture and development forces sloth bears into proximity with villages, sometimes leading to habituated behaviors as locals occasionally feed them near temples or settlements. Economically, such acts often stem from youth seeking viral social media content to attract followers and potential income in areas with high unemployment and few opportunities, though they underscore the precarious daily realities of coexistence—frequent bear sightings require constant vigilance to avoid attacks, particularly during monsoon seasons when foraging patterns shift and visibility drops. Sloths may look slow on land—crawling at just 0.03 km/h—but in water, they can paddle at up to 1.5 km/h! That’s 50 times faster than on the forest floor. Their long arms act like natural paddles, letting them glide effortlessly through rivers and streams. Found in the tropical rainforests of Central and South America, sloths spend most of their lives in trees, eating leaves, sleeping up to 15–20 hours a day, and even hanging upside down while they snooze.
